Default Re: 93 GT - engine power cutting out???

Yes, the engine will always rev normally. The problem occurs underload, the engine will pull hard up to that rpm range. Then it is like you hit a wall - it just won't pull anymore. If I back off the throttle for a second, and then get back on - it will accelerate above that rpm range. Also if I accelerate very gradually it will operate normal, but if I get on the gas hard as if I were racing is when problem occurs. Thank you for reply's

I finally got the car out for a spin. I cleaned the mass air and took for a 20 min. run, so far so good - feels like a different car now. Doesn't look the I will get the car out for awhile now, getting another dump of snow as I write this message.

I installed NGK plugs. I did remember to pull/replace spout when setting timing. I have not checked for any stored fault codes - but I was never getting a check engine light coming on. Thank you for the reply's.
